Shelbourne square off with Waterford in the Premier Division of Ireland action on September 26, with the match kicking off at 18:45 UTC.
As Shelbourne and Waterford meet again, the memory of the 2-2 tie in their Premier Division encounter from 2 months ago still lingers. In impressive form, Shelbourne has claimed wins against Linfield, looking to add another win to their streak as they face Waterford. However, their defensive frailties have been apparent as they have struggled to keep opponents from scoring, conceding in their last four home matches. Shelbourne have several key matches to navigate before facing Waterford though, including Drogheda, Derry City and Galway in Premier Division, and the outcomes of these games may heavily influence their preparations for Waterford.
Waterford, unlike their opponents, are enduring a rough patch, entering this game after suffering three losses in a row to Cork City and Sligo Rovers, unable to secure a win in their last five games. Ahead of their clash with Shelbourne, they must first take on Shamrock and Bohemians in Premier Division, matches that could play a role in shaping their form and readiness for Shelbourne. Their backline has lacked consistency, having conceded goals in each of their last three matches.
This Premier Division encounter highlights the attacking players who have stood out for Shelbourne and Waterford throughout the campaign, even in challenging moments. Shelbourne’s top finisher Mipo Odubeko and Harry Wood have played important roles in ensuring their attack, under Joey O'Brien’s guidance, remains effective. Odubeko has emerged as Shelbourne’s leading scorer in Premier Division this season, netting six goals, as Wood continues to lead their creative efforts in the tournament with four assists. Adding further support are Evan Caffrey, John Martin and Sean Boyd, who have combined to deliver key goals and assists for the team.
Meanwhile, Waterford’s attacking options, with John Coleman at the helm, have been bolstered by Padraig Amond, the team’s top scorer, and Conan Noonan, both of whom have contributed crucial goals and assists. In Premier Division, Amond has been Waterford’s standout scorer with twelve goals, while Noonan has been their leading creator in the competition with five assists. Tommy Lonergan, Rowan Mcdonald and Darragh Leahy have made their presence felt as well, chipping in with decisive contributions in attack.

Since June 2024, the teams have clashed six times. Shelbourne have emerged victorious in four matches, Waterford in one, while the other match ended in a draw. The most recent match between them was on June 23, 2025, in the Premier Division of Ireland, ending in a 2-2 draw. In total, Shelbourne have managed eleven goals in these six meetings, compared to Waterford's five. As things stand, Shelbourne have a superior head-to-head record against Waterford in their recent encounters.
Shelbourne have played 27 matches in Premier Division, with nine wins, twelve draws, and six losses this season, netting 34 goals (1.26 per match) and conceding 29 (1.07 per match). Waterford have won ten of their 29 matches in Premier Division this season, with four draws and fifteen defeats, netting 33 goals (1.14 per match) and conceding 50 (1.72 per match).
Shelbourne are currently on a run of two straight wins, with victories against Linfield FC in their last two matches, while Waterford are on a three-game losing streak, with defeats against Cork City and Sligo Rovers in their last three matches. Overall, Shelbourne have won nine of their last twenty matches, losing six and drawing five, while over their most recent twenty games, Waterford have claimed eight victories, suffered eight defeats, and drawn four times.
As always, Ireland Premier Division's live standings are availble and updated in real time. Shelbourne hold 6th place with 39 points after 27 matches, while Waterford occupy 7th spot with 34 points in 29 matches.
